May 2026 in “Zenodo (CERN European Organization for Nuclear Research)” The study developed a herbal hair serum using fenugreek, aloe vera, hibiscus, neem, and rice water, aimed at addressing hair problems like hair loss and scalp health. The serum was tested for physical and chemical properties, showing a clear, smooth texture, suitable pH, and no skin irritation. It improved hair texture, reduced hair loss, increased shine, and enhanced scalp health. The serum proved to be safe, effective, stable, and affordable, offering a natural alternative to synthetic hair products.
